Definition of secretion
Thanks for using this online dictionary, we have been helping millions of people improve their use of the english language with its free online services. English definition of secretion is as below...
Secretion
(n.) Any
substance
or fluid
secreted,
or
elaborated
and
emitted,
as the
gastric
juice..

Ambergris
::
Ambergris
(n.) A
substance
of the
consistence
of wax, found
floating
in the
Indian
Ocean and other parts of the
tropics,
and also as a
morbid
secretion
in the
intestines
of the sperm whale
(Physeter
macrocephalus),
which is
believed
to be in all cases its true
origin.
In color it is
white,
ash-gray,
yellow,
or
black,
and often
variegated
like
marble.
The
floating
masses
are
sometimes
from sixty to two
hundred
and
twenty-five
pounds
in
weight.
It is
wholly
volatilized
as a white vapor at 212¡ Fah

Pancreas
::
Pancreas
(n.) The
sweetbread,
a gland
connected
with the
intestine
of
nearly
all
vertebrates.
It is
usually
elongated
and
light-colored,
and its
secretion,
called
the
pancreatic
juice,
is
discharged,
often
together
with the bile, into the upper part of the
intestines,
and is a
powerful
aid in
digestion.
See
Illust.
of
Digestive
apparatus..

Musk
::
Musk (n.) A
substance
of a
reddish
brown
color,
and when fresh of the
consistence
of
honey,
obtained
from a bag being
behind
the navel of the male musk deer. It has a
slightly
bitter
taste,
but is
specially
remarkable
for its
powerful
and
enduring
odor. It is used in
medicine
as a
stimulant
antispasmodic.
The term is also
applied
to
secretions
of
various
other
animals,
having
a
similar
odor..
